Emirati in forse su partecipazione a forza stabilizzazione Gaza

ABU DHABI, 10 NOV - Gli Emirati Arabi Uniti non hanno intenzione di partecipare alla forza internazionale di stabilizzazione per Gaza perché manca un quadro chiaro, ha dichiarato un alto funzionario. "Gli Emirati Arabi Uniti non vedono ancora un quadro chiaro per la forza di stabilizzazione e, in tali circostanze, probabilmente non parteciperanno a tale forza", ha dichiarato il consigliere presidenziale Anwar Gargash in occasione di un forum ad Abu Dhabi.
